How many intermediate school districts are in Michigan?
The State of Michigan has 57 Intermediate School Districts – (ISD) sometimes called Regional Educational Service Agencies (RESA), Educational Service Agencies (ESA), Regional Educational Service District (RESD) or Educational Service District (ESD).
What is an intermediate school district in Michigan?
An ISD is an Intermediate School District. providing consolidated support and services. training teachers in the latest research-based methods. piloting innovative programs. coordinating early childhood, special education and vocational services across the regions.

What is Michigan Department of Education Guidance for the Intermediate School District Annual Website Report?
The Michigan Department of Education Guidance for the Intermediate School District Annual Website Report provides instructions and standards for Intermediate School Districts (ISDs) to create a comprehensive report that is posted on their websites, detailing their programs, services, and outcomes.
Who is required to file Michigan Department of Education Guidance for the Intermediate School District Annual Website Report?
All Intermediate School Districts (ISDs) in Michigan are required to file the Michigan Department of Education Guidance for the Intermediate School District Annual Website Report to comply with state regulations and provide transparency regarding their operations and services.
How to fill out Michigan Department of Education Guidance for the Intermediate School District Annual Website Report?
To fill out the Michigan Department of Education Guidance for the Intermediate School District Annual Website Report, ISDs should gather data on their educational programs, financial information, student performance metrics, and other relevant statistics, and then use the prescribed template to organize and report this information clearly and accurately.
What is the purpose of Michigan Department of Education Guidance for the Intermediate School District Annual Website Report?
The purpose of the report is to ensure transparency, accountability, and informed decision-making by providing stakeholders with access to key information about ISDs' performance, financial activities, and educational programs.
What information must be reported on Michigan Department of Education Guidance for the Intermediate School District Annual Website Report?
The report must include information on student enrollment figures, educational program descriptions, financial reports, performance indicators, and any other relevant data that illustrates the ISD's effectiveness and accountability.
